Transaction 57865f54d0bf79efe2871cebf61dc13a26986c6685fcd57243d74c03fba0b0ea
1 Input
1 Output
-
57865f54d0bf79efe2871cebf61dc13a26986c6685fcd57243d74c03fba0b0ea:0
- value
- 99985057
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f25bb2220174c373744e920a6ec8068e453d1a14 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P6UNZYGh551ba9Z5rFDeC1JLmyMpNWKJX